Code P1009 Chrysler Description
The P1009 Chrysler code relates to the Humidity Sensor Module in the vehicle. This sensor is responsible for detecting the level of humidity in the air and relaying this information to the engine control module. The engine control module uses this data to adjust the air-fuel mixture to ensure optimal performance and fuel efficiency.
Common Causes of P1009 Chrysler
- Faulty humidity sensor module
- Wiring or connection issues
- Corrosion or damage to sensor components
- Engine control module malfunction
- Environmental factors affecting sensor accuracy
Symptoms of P1009 Chrysler
- Decreased fuel efficiency
- Rough idling or stalling
- Check Engine Light illuminated
- Poor engine performance
- Increased emissions
How to Fix P1009 Chrysler
- Begin by diagnosing the exact cause of the issue using a diagnostic scanner to read the code and identify the problem.
- Inspect the humidity sensor module and related wiring for any signs of damage or corrosion. Replace any faulty components as needed.
- Test the sensor's functionality to ensure accurate readings and proper communication with the engine control module.
- Clear the error code from the engine control module and perform a test drive to verify that the issue has been resolved.
- If the problem persists, further diagnosis may be required to identify any underlying issues with the engine control module or other related components.
Cost to Fix P1009 Chrysler
The typical repair costs for addressing a P1009 Chrysler code can range from $100 to $300, depending on the specific cause of the issue and the cost of parts and labor. It's important to note that the final cost may vary based on factors such as the location of the repair shop, the make and model of the vehicle, and the type of engine. Additionally, labor rates can vary between different auto repair shops, with rates typically ranging between $80 and $150 per hour. It's recommended to obtain quotes from local shops to get a more accurate estimate for the repair.
